Your own benchmark seems to support Michael's assertion although the difference in performance is so slight that it is unlikely ever to outweigh the loss in readability. Modifying powi.py to reduce the weight of the function call overhead and the exponent operation indicates that using default arguments is faster, but you have to push it to quite an extreme case before it becomes significant: def powerfactory1(exponent, plus): def inner(x): for i in range(1000): res = x+exponent+plus return res return inner def powerfactory2(exponent, plus): def inner(x, exponent=exponent, plus=plus): for i in range(1000): res = x+exponent+plus return res return inner C:\Temp>\python25\python -mtimeit -s "import powi; p=powi.powerfactory1 (3,999)" "p(27)" 10000 loops, best of 3: 159 usec per loop C:\Temp>\python25\python -mtimeit -s "import powi; p=powi.powerfactory2 (3,999)" "p(27)" 10000 loops, best of 3: 129 usec per loop -- http://mail.python.org/mailman/listinfo/python-list
